What is Dyna Robotics DYNA-2?

Dyna Robotics DYNA-2 is a robot foundation model designed to let a robotic manipulator learn and generalize physical tasks, such as manipulating objects in unstructured environments, from demonstration and interaction data rather than task-specific hand-coded programming. It is intended to function as a generalist policy mapping sensor input to motor action across manipulation tasks, aiming to reduce the task-specific engineering needed to deploy a robot in a new setting.
